Emily
When everyone came back from the meeting, they were a little more happy than I expected. Lucian was grinning from ear to ear. I wasn't sure what happened but I knew they brought someone into the basement. I kept asking my brothers but they refused to tell me anything.
Now I laid in Lucian's room wide awake. It was ten but I was waiting for Lucian. I haven't seen him since he came back at three.
I knew he was doing things I'd rather not think about. It frightens me how attached I am to a man who likes to inflict pain as much as my abuser did. But I know Lucian would never hurt me.
I sat up when the door creaked open. Lucian stepped inside and quickly closed it behind him. I could tell his clothes were wet, even in the dark.
"Lucian?" I stepped off the bed to meet him. His eyes widened. He brought his hands up to stop me. I tilted my head in confusion, why was he pushing me away.
I watched as he darted for the bathroom as fast as he could. The lock clicked before I heard him sink to the floor behind the door.
"Lucian, what's wrong?" I knocked on the door. He didn't answer. "Open the door." I tried to turn the handle.
"No, let me clean up first." He answered gruffly.
"Please." I begged. I wanted to know what was so bad he didn't want to see me.
Slowly the door clicked open. I gasped when I saw him. His shirt wasn't just wet, it was covered in blood. His hands looked stained red. He took off his rings but I'm sure they would have been stained too.
"Go lay down, darling." Lucian instructed me. I shook my head.
"N- no, I want to help." I pushed my way into the bathroom and turned on the sink. Lucian watched me but kept his distance. I think he is afraid of scaring me. I gestured him over. "Let me help, Luci." I said. He reluctantly offered his bloodied hands to me. I took them and ran them under the water. The sink turned a dark red.

I tried to wash off as much of the blood as I could. It seemed to be literally stained on his hands. I sighed as I realized I couldn't remove anymore.
"Sorry, Darling." Lucian said softly. I almost didn't hear him.
"W- what did you do?" I asked. Lucian didn't say anything. "Lucian." I looked up at him through the mirror. He kept eye contact but kept still.
I turned around and turned the shower on. I moved to Lucian and helped him remove his shirt. My hands got sticky but I ignored it. If Lucian was my mate I needed to learn to deal with this.
After Lucian's shirt was off he removed the rest on his own. His eyes were sad as he gazed at my now bloodied hands.
I pushed him into the shower so the blood on his body washed off. After I made sure he was clean and no more blood was in the tub, I undressed and stepped in behind him. Lucian turned to me curious as I grabbed the body wash and lathered it on him.
Before I could actually wash him though, he stopped me. He grabbed the body wash from me and washed me instead. His hands not missing a single spot.
I tried to wash him again, this time he let me. I made sure all the blood was gone. After I was done I washed my own hair and Lucian his. Lucian turned the shower off when I was done. He wrapped me in a towel than grabbed one for himself.
He turned to me before he opened the door. "I love you, darling." Lucian said. I glanced up at him before answering.
"I love you too." I smiled. Lucian gave me a small smile back. He opened the door and led us into the bedroom. I picked out shorts and one of Lucian's shirts before jumping into bed. Lucian did the same.

When we were settled I turned to him. "Will you tell me what happened?" I asked.
"Tomorrow." Lucian said. He wrapped an arm around me and closed his eyes. I sighed. I knew he would tell me tomorrow, and I also knew who they had brought it. Not that I wanted to see her. I'm sure whatever the twins have done to her is enough.
——
I wake up the next morning to a cold bed. I'm assuming Lucian went to hold church.
I quickly changed before heading out to the bar. Cowboy was the only one out here.
"What's up princess." He greeted.
"Nothing much. Are they in church?" I asked. Cowboy nodded.
"Pretty serious stuff. Asked if I wanted to join them. The mates are in there as well." He informed me. I thanked him before heading towards the door. If Lucian let the other mates in there he would let me in, right?"
I opened the door and it got quiet. I noticed Vanessa and Hannah were indeed in here. Vanessa on Ghost's lap and Hannah next to Rogue.
Lucian gestured me in. I quietly shut the door and hurried to where he sat. He pulled me onto his lap before he continued speaking.
"Now that we took care of the source, we need to find out if her little friend is still floating around." Lucian said. Hex was typing away on his computer.
"He was last seen at the motel down the road." Hex said.
"I want the mates to lure him in." Lucian said. "They won't be alone. We'll sit VIP while the girls stay on the dance floor." He finished. I scrunched my eyebrows together. Even me?
"Why would you suggest that?" Ghost gave a glare to Lucian.
"The girls don't even have to leave our sides. As long as he shows up and thinks they are alone." Lucian explained. Vanessa and Hannah looked at me with confused looks. I gave them the same look back. I didn't know what was wrong with him either.
"Would you put Emily into danger like that?" Zane asked. He was upset at the suggestion too.
"She wouldn't be in danger." Lucian gripped my waist tighter. "I would still be there to protect her." Lucian said.
"What if you aren't." This time Darius asked.
"I will be. Just as Rogue and Ghost would." Lucian said. I knew if they could, the girls would speak up.
"You better bring more people. This man will not go down without a fight." Carbon said. Lucian nodded.
"Rage and Bruiser." Lucian said. Both men nodded. "Ghost and Rogue will be permitted as well but that's it. Anyone else want to go bring it up now."
"Me." Zane said as of it was clear.
"Fine." Lucian sighed. "That's it. Anymore and it's suspicious. Dismissed."
Everyone stood up to leave. Lucian led me to the bar.
"Are you going to tell me what happened?" I asked.
"After you eat." Lucian gestured cowboy over. I sighed and decided to ask later.
